Innovation: Seven Commonly Held Misconceptions

Using Research to Improve Commercial Success Rates

Ipsos Vantis has evaluated over 10,000 new product ideas over the past 20 years. For many of these, there has been an opportunity to observe and analyze the level of in-market success.

In working through this process with a large number of clients whose products and services are wide ranging, we have identified many challenges to the conventional wisdom that often guides decision-making processes for innovation. This paper identifies seven of these and is accompanied by support that illustrates the conclusions that are drawn.
